Chelsea fan group announce plans for another protest against the club’s owners A Chelsea fan group have announced plans for yet another protest against this current ownership group. It will be the third protest organised by Chelsea fans against Clearklake and Todd Boehly in the four years since they bought the club after Roman Abramovich was forced to sell it by the UK Government. The fan group, named ‘Not a Project CFC’ posted this update via their X account yesterday: ‘We would like to announce that further protest action is being planned. ‘In light of recent events and the continued erosion of the values that once defined Chelsea Football Club, we believe “it’s fucking obvious” sustained action is required. ‘Since the first protest we have engaged with numerous fan groups and organisations.
